Coaching the Next Generation

Coaching the Next Generation

The Thornton-McFerrin Coaching Academy is addressing the shortage of coaches in schools across Texas and the nation through its Undergraduate Coaching Certificate Program, which offers students the unique opportunity to earn a coaching certificate and gain experience while completing their undergraduate degrees.

About Bryan/College Station


Located in the heart of the Brazos Valley, the cities of Bryan and College Station represent the 15th largest metropolitan area in Texas with a population of over 255,000 across the three-county region.

Our proximity to Houston and Austin provides easy access to two major metropolitan areas and for other destinations, you have the convenience of Easterwood Airport (CLL), serviced by both United and American Airlines.

BCS is home to Texas A&M, the largest university in Texas – but with all the “bigness” around us, you’ll still find a welcoming small-town community and a wide range of neighborhoods, housing options, family activities, shopping, and entertainment.
